This page summarises the approved headcount envelope for Brindlemoor Technologies across all departments. Total planned growth is modest, concentrated in the Systems and Client Services groups, with flat numbers elsewhere. Heads of department should submit role-level breakdowns by the end of the planning window. Backfill approvals will follow the standard process; net-new roles require a business case. Contractor conversions count against the envelope. The confidential strategic context shaping these allocations is recorded in the note below.

board note of hafop-fahof: The renewal with Wenaelek Group closes at $2 million a year, 15 percent above the last contract. Project Quenael slips by two quarters because of the supplier delay.

### Escalation — DeployDot status bot

If DeployDot stops posting deploy status updates to the release channel, first restart its worker via the Lintwood console and confirm the webhook queue is draining. If messages remain stuck after 15 minutes, page the platform secondary. Do not replay the queue manually — duplicates confuse the release gating checks. If the bot posts stale or contradictory statuses, escalate directly to the DeployDot owners at the address below.

escalation mailbox, kaweg-kahif: druwyn.sordor@nelvroworks.corp

Heads up: if the Lintrock baseline file in the Quarrow repo drifts from main, CI fails with a "stale baseline" error even when the code is fine. Quick fix is to regenerate the baseline on a clean checkout and re-push. If a customer build is blocked, confirm the failing run matches the token below before escalating.

build token for yadug-yagag: htk21_c863c33eb8b82c0c9c152

Ticket #9268: The internal API gateway Thresholde began rejecting all upstream calls from the rate-limiting sidecar at 02:14 this morning. Root cause: the credential the sidecar uses to fetch limit policies from the Quotaworth policy service expired, so every request is falling back to the default deny bucket and legitimate traffic from the Marrowfield cluster is being throttled. A replacement credential has been issued with the same scope and a 90-day lifetime. Apply it to the sidecar config and restart; the new key follows below.

API key for kajeg-tajop: qvz3-w1m